Output 8d65160d4cebe7ee89b18247de4458daa3995633f7b8ff94e1473b01fa887954:2

value
10943500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a5fd52d5c0c583cf5fceacf26353b46d28b6f7b OP_EQUAL
address
346UJ75pbYNhuxGyWw3QRRNdHbYxgeZvVS
transaction
8d65160d4cebe7ee89b18247de4458daa3995633f7b8ff94e1473b01fa887954
spent
true